My name is Lizzy Mayer. I have always expressed my feelings and moods through my art. Life has been very challenging at times as I live with bipolar disorder. When there are imbalances in the brain, medication can be helpful - when you find the right one. Imagine you’re trying to turn on a lamp, but you can’t because the lamp is unplugged. Once you plug in the lamp, you have access and control of the on and off switch. The lamp is my brain, and the outlet is my medication combined with psychotherapy, DBT training, and a team of incredible advocates. I have learned I am not my diagnosis. It is just one piece of what makes me, me!
